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to whip up these bad boys:
- 4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tablespoon sugar
- 1 tablespoon salt
- 1 tablespoon instant yeast
- 1 ½ cups warm water (about 110°F)
- 2 tablespoons honey (for boiling)
- Optional toppings: sesame seeds, poppy seeds, everything seasoning, or sea salt
Instructions
Now, let’s break it down step-by-step:
- In a large mixing bowl, combine the flour, sugar, salt, and yeast. Mix it up so everything is well incorporated.
- Pour in the warm water and stir until a dough forms. If it feels too sticky, add a little more flour until it’s manageable.
- Knead the dough for about 10 minutes on a floured surface, or until it’s smooth and elastic. You want that dough to have a little stretch!
- Place the kneaded dough in a greased bowl, cover it with a clean towel, and let it rise in a warm spot for about an hour or until it has doubled in size.
-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Once the dough is ready, punch it down and divide it into 8 equal pieces.
- Roll each piece into a ball and use your finger to poke a hole through the center, stretching it out to form a bagel shape.
- Bring a large pot of water to a boil, then add the honey. Gently place the bagels into the boiling water, a few at a time, and let them boil for about 1-2 minutes on each side.
- Using a slotted spoon, remove the bagels from the water and let them drain on a towel. At this point, you can sprinkle on your favorite toppings.
- Transfer the boiled bagels to a lined baking sheet and bake them in the preheated oven for about 20-25 minutes, or until they’re golden brown.
- Remove from the oven and let them cool slightly. Serve with your favorite cream cheese or spreads!
